Ecuador presidential candidate Fernando Villavicencio shot in the head and killed in Quito - Marca English

Shocking news out of Ecuador. The right-wing candidate for the Presidency of Ecuador, Fernando Villavicencio, has been assassinated.

According to information provided by reporters in the South American country, the candidate was killed during a political rally in the capital Quito, on Wednesday, August 9.

Attacked happened outside a school

News outlets report that the politician was attacked when he got in a car after finishing a rally at a local school in Quito. The candidategot shot three times in the head and was taken to a nearby clinic but he was declared dead on arrival.

Villavicencio was heading the campaign for "Movimiento Contstruye" focused on tackling corruption in the country. His campaign motto was "It's time for the brave".

The 59-year-old was currently in fourth place in the election polls. Seven other candidates are vying to succeed President Guillermo Lasso.

After news of Villavicencio's death was confirmed President Lasso released a statement on X where he promised to bring to justice whoever was behind the attack against his close collaborator:

"Outraged and shocked by the assassination of presidential candidate Fernando Villavicencio. My solidarity and condolences to his wife and daughters. For his memory and for his struggle, I assure you that this crime will not go unpunished" read the President's statement.

Lasso also called for an emergency meeting with his security cabinet to discuss the event and went on to say that "Organized crime has gone too far, but the full weight of the law will be applied to them."

Ecuador is set to hold its presidential election less than two weeks from today on Sunday, August 20.
